This is 'Royal Iris of The Mersey' one of two Mersey Ferries making the return journey from Salford Quays, down the Manchester Ship Canal. Picture taken at the point where the canal joins the River Mersey entering in to the Mersey Estuary.
Royal Iris was built in 1959 and is owned by Merseytravel and operated by Mersey Ferries.

Looking over the reflecting pool at the Capitol Building in Washington DC
Construction of the Capitol Building began in 1793 under the watchful eyes of George Washington. Now home to the House of Representatives and The Senate
The Dome is made from cast iron and weighs 8.9 million pounds.
Well worth a visit ... The Visitor Center is the newest addition to this historic complex. At nearly 580,000 square feet, the underground Visitor Center is approximately three quarters of the size of the Capitol itself.

It's a pair of shower heads, yes. But it's a pair of shower heads in the Cell Block on Alcatraz. The penitentiary itself operated until March 1963, after having 1,576 prisoners pass through

Tractor Tug 'America' about to pass under the Golden Gate Bridge in San Francisco, California.
America is a 98-foot-long “tractor tug.” She can generate over 6,600 horsepower with her two 16-cylinder diesel engines
